Hi team,

Before I hand off the 3.2 release, please note the humidity sensor drift reported on Verdana controllers in the Elmbrook trial site. Drift exceeds 4% after roughly ten days of continuous operation; firmware 3.2.1 adds an automatic recalibration cycle every 72 hours. Support should advise growers to install 3.2.1 and trigger a manual recalibration once. The hotfix bundle must be verified before distribution, so I'm including the signing key used for the 3.2.1 packages below.

release key, fahof-yagap: bky3_m5d

### Password Reset Revamp — Rollout Notes

The revamped reset flow in Lockstead replaces emailed links with short-lived codes and adds rate limiting per account and per source. Old links remain valid for 48 hours after cut-over, then the legacy endpoint returns 410. Token signing moved to the rotating keyset managed by the platform team. For review, the flow runs with the following configuration:

service settings:
[sorys]
port = 8000
team = eliius
host = sorys.novacstack.example
region = south-3
access_code = ac_f66665
timeout_ms = 250

## Artifact Signing — ContrastCheck Audit Builds

All builds of ContrastCheck, our color-contrast accessibility audit tool, must be signed before publishing to the Larkfield internal registry. Unsigned artifacts are rejected by the deploy gate. New team members should verify their local toolchain against the checklist in the onboarding wiki first. Once verified, sign each audit bundle using the team key below.

release key, taduf-yajef: bky13_uGiieNoy5KKUY

# Service Accounts: String Extraction

The `extract-i18n` script pulls translatable strings from all Bramblewick repos and pushes them to the Glossa service. It runs under the `i18n-extractor` service account. Do not run it under your personal account; Glossa rate-limits individual users aggressively. The account has write access to the staging catalog only. Set the token in your shell before invoking the script. The current staging token is below.

API key for kahap-kafog: zpat15_6qzxZ7YR8aDwjmp